Volume 109, Spring 2014 Brothers Seek Opportunities...............2 Thank You, Loyal Alumni.....................3 Alumni News.......................................3 T h e A l p h A M u To M A h Aw k Theta Chi Fraternity at Iowa State University K urt Tjaden '85, his wife, Kristyn, and Dr. Jon Fleming '75 were recognized this academic year by Iowa State University for their passionate devotion and leadership to the university. At Homecoming, Kurt and Kristyn received the university foundation's Emerging Philanthropist Award. This recognition is awarded annually to individuals who have provided philanthropic support and creative leadership to the foundation and the university. "We were humbled and honored to be recognized by the Iowa State University Foundation. We believe in the university's mission and vision and are committed to supporting the university leadership. Theta Chi was a key part of my Iowa State experience and the Theta Chi Helping Hand commitment was a significant influence on our philosophy to give back and stay involved with the university. Additionally, seeing firsthand what alumni like Jon Fleming do for Iowa State is an inspiration. We are fortunate to be able to give back in some small way," said Kurt. The Tjadens have been extraordinary ambassadors for the university while traveling the world in their professional lives. Recalling Spring in Ames As I write this, I am cautiously optimistic that winter has in fact ended in Iowa. I don't remember a winter being this cold in the last 30 years. But now the tulips are up and it appears that spring will really happen. Spring was always my favorite season when I was an undergraduate. For those of you who lived in the old house, you will remember the third- floor deck, which served as a place for those who wished to get an early start on their tan. Friday afternoon clubs were also very popular back in those days. House Nears Capacity I am pleased to report that we had a very successful spring recruitment. We are hoping to recruit additional members this summer to reach capacity for the fall semester. Congratulations to the undergraduate members and the recruitment chairmen for a job well done.
